What is compat-glibc-headers
The compat-glibc-headers package contains the header files from CentOS Linux 6
We can use yum or dnf to install compat-glibc-headers on CentOS 7. In this tutorial we discuss both methods but you only need to choose one of method to install compat-glibc-headers.
Install compat-glibc-headers on CentOS 7 Using yum
Update yum database with yum using the following command.
sudo yum makecache
After updating yum database, We can install compat-glibc-headers using yum by running the following command:
sudo yum -y install compat-glibc-headers
Install compat-glibc-headers on CentOS 7 Using dnf
If you don’t have dnf installed you can install DNF on CentOS 7 first.
Update yum database with dnf using the following command.
sudo dnf makecache
After updating yum database, We can install compat-glibc-headers using dnf by running the following command:
sudo dnf -y install compat-glibc-headers
How To Uninstall compat-glibc-headers on CentOS 7
To uninstall only the compat-glibc-headers package we can use the following command:
sudo dnf remove compat-glibc-headers
